What products should I be using to clean and condition older dashes? The Skyline is some sort of vinyl / plastic and is very fragile. (Know to bubble and split).
There are a lot of products out there. What type of finish do you want? Do you want a one step or two step process?
What immediately would come to mind for me would be Gtechniq I2 triclean for cleaning and Gtechniq C6 matte dash for protection.
I2 is an all purpose cleaner that works on virtually an interior material (including upholstery finishes). It kills 99% of bacteria and is the best deodorizer I have used in an all purpose cleaner. This makes the surface clean for C6 which is your protectant. This product should be only used on plastics, rubberized pieces and vinyl trim. It will provide some UV protection, stain and abrasion resistance. To be clear interior protectants are a minor level of protection in the big scheme of things imo.
The above pairing will make your interior look matte/very clean looking. Both are easy to work with.
